China Beijing Beijing Alibaba Cloud
Websites on 39.107.68.105
- Domain names that have been bound:
- 2025-11-25-----2025-11-25qalgbjyy.cn
- 2025-11-16-----2025-11-16www.qasl.cn
- 2025-11-02-----2025-11-02www.qawhg.com
- 2024-06-05-----2025-09-26qaslib.com
- 2025-09-26-----2025-09-26qayea.com
- 2025-09-26-----2025-09-26qawhg.com
- 2025-09-26-----2025-09-26juxinwine.com
- 2024-02-05-----2025-09-16qasl.cn
- 2025-07-23-----2025-07-23slapi.huochean.com
- 2024-12-12-----2024-12-12www.qaslib.com
- 2024-07-10-----2024-07-10juxinwine.cn
- website server lookup history
- www.634047.cc
- www.50874.com
- kmcosda.com
- zentv.org
- www.yellingmule.com
- m.jlcp0001.com
- 38hz.mamushop.com
- hldfp.com
- cdf129.hgjkzq.com
- zkjknlbt.www331441.com
- www.xjx2015.com
- gayincestporn.net
- www.526job.net
- zjs.qingniannews.com
- gyhxmb.com
- antiblock.com
- www.tsscode.com
- www.mayoral.com
- smymi.com
- www.xxx112.com
- hosting ip address lookup history
- 183.0.203.65
- 8.142.104.115
- 43.175.162.253
- 124.70.30.145
- 103.7.59.92
- 42.51.7.109
- 38.53.25.71
- 110.80.137.128
- 36.17.75.43
- 23.104.146.152
- 154.12.17.47
- 8.210.126.249
- 62.78.192.237
- 52.205.135.172
- 217.146.13.133
- 156.235.146.183
- 27.151.10.107
- 222.158.252.178
- 220.209.197.247
- 218.77.186.250
